About the series
In the mid-1990s, Steven Gilbert wrote and drew this six-issue series for King Ink, a dreamlike journey through a surreal, black-and-white world where a man’s subconscious unravels in strange, often unsettling vignettes. The comic is a quiet, introspective exploration of memory and desire, rendered in Gilbert’s distinctive, moody linework that feels both personal and universal. It stands as a cult artifact of the era’s alternative comics scene, showcasing a singular creator’s unfiltered vision.
